The "Imperial March" is a musical piece composed by John Williams for the Star Wars franchise. It serves as the theme for the Galactic Empire and is often associated with the character Darth Vader. The march is characterized by its ominous and driving rhythm, featuring bold brass and percussion sections, and has become one of the most recognizable pieces of music associated with the franchise. It is played during scenes depicting the evil empire, often when Darth Vader or the imperial army is on screen. The "Imperial March" has been widely celebrated as one of the greatest pieces of film music ever composed and remains an iconic part of the Star Wars franchise.
